Torgsoft software features for a wedding and evening dress shop
1. Inventory and service accounting (Basic functionality)
Size ranges: the program allows creating size ranges for dress models. When posting goods, the quantity for each model size is specified.
Labeling: the system generates unique barcodes for each product (taking into account the size), which can be printed on a label printer.
Photos: one or more photos can be added to the product card for visual identification of the model in the warehouse and during the sale.
Service accounting: services (for example, dress fitting, steaming) are created in the full list of goods and services and can be added to the receipt upon sale.
2. Working with client orders (Basic functionality)
Pre-orders and reservations: if the item is not in stock or the client wants to reserve a dress, an "Accept order" document is created. The goods are reserved in the temporary storage warehouse for a specified period. The program records the percentage or the exact amount of the prepayment (advance).
Custom tailoring: for self-produced dresses, the "Client order for an item" mode is used. The consumed materials (fabric, accessories from the warehouse), services, and work of performers (seamstresses) are added to the order to calculate the final cost.
3. Product rentals (Additional option)
For renting out dresses, the "Product rental" option is used.
A product issued for rent is automatically transferred to the reserve and becomes unavailable for sale.
The program records the rental period, the deposit amount, and the rental cost.
You can print a rental agreement, a certificate of completion, and financial documents for receiving and returning the deposit from the system.
4. Financial accounting and expenses (Basic functionality)
Expense accounting: expenses for services of third-party contractors (dry cleaning, atelier, premises rental) are recorded through the "Financial document" mode linked to the relevant financial analysis items.
Cash transactions support both cash and non-cash payments (via a bank terminal).
5. Marketing and loyalty
Promotion settings (Basic functionality): creating conditions for discounts. Supported mechanics: discounts on product groups, "1+1=3" format promotions, discounts when buying a set (e.g., dress + accessories), as well as birthday discounts.
"Refer a friend" (Additional option): generating promo codes for the affiliate program. A new client receives a discount by promo code, and the client who recommended them gets a set bonus.
Mass mailing (Additional option): sending SMS, Viber, and email messages to clients directly from the program's contact database (informing about collection arrivals, order statuses, promotions).
6. Analytics and reporting (Basic functionality)
Generation of cash and product reports for a selected period.
Sales analysis by product types, collections, and sizes.
Stagnant goods analysis: identifying dress models that have not sold for a long time for subsequent markdown or applying discounts.
Buyer activity analysis to determine the most profitable clients.
